Title :
Stability map of systems with three independent delays

Abstract :
In this work we examine an open problem: the stability robustness of LTI-systems with three time delays, which are rationally independent. A recent paradigm, called the cluster treatment of characteristic roots (CTCR) is used as the umbrella procedure, which claims to address the question here. It has never been shown earlier that the procedure is tractable for more than 2-delays. This is the first attempt to take up this challenging problem. In order to overcome the tractability problem, an efficient and novel algorithm is presented to form the first stage of the CTCR. Enabling concepts of "kernel and offspring hyperplanes" for the CTCR and two underlying propositions are also presented for this general class of problem. The main contribution of this document is that we demonstrate for the first time that the stability maps of a LTI-TDS (time delayed system) with three independent delays can be obtained efficiently, which is a very critical measure of the operation. An example case with 6th order LTI-TDS is presented to validate these claims
